Description
The Verdale is a 4-light chandelier built on a linear gold frame with four evenly spaced arms, each holding a G9 bulb inside a structured gold wire cage surrounded by a curved clear glass outer shade. The 58cm diameter and 19cm height make it a compact semi-flush fitting suited to dining rooms, hallway landings and living areas with ceiling heights of 2.3m or above.
Each of the four arms extends from a central rod and ceiling canopy, creating a symmetrical cross formation when viewed from below. The gold wire cages hold the G9 bulbs (sold separately) and provide a geometric framework, while the clear glass shades soften the light output and reduce direct glare. The combined effect gives ambient light with a decorative framework rather than focused task illumination.
The gold finish on the metalwork has a warm tone that pairs with wood furniture, marble surfaces and neutral wall colours in both contemporary and transitional interiors. At 3.2kg the chandelier requires a ceiling joist or reinforced fixing point rather than a standard plasterboard anchor. The 33W maximum wattage rating means each of the four G9 bulbs should not exceed 8W, which is typical for LED G9 capsules in the 2700K-3000K warm white range.
The open wire cage design allows the bulb shape to be visible when lit, so filament-style or clear G9 LEDs suit the aesthetic better than frosted capsules. The clear glass shades are removable for cleaning and bulb replacement by unclipping from the wire cage mounts.

Frequently Asked
What bulbs does the Verdale take?
The chandelier requires four G9 capsule bulbs (sold separately), with a combined maximum wattage of 33W. Most users fit warm white LED G9 bulbs between 2W-8W each, typically in the 2700K-3000K colour temperature range. Filament-style G9 LEDs suit the open wire cage design better than frosted capsules.
What ceiling height is needed?
The 19cm height from ceiling to the lowest point of the fittings makes this a semi-flush chandelier suited to rooms with ceiling heights of 2.3m or above. It works well over dining tables, in hallways and in living rooms where a low-profile fitting is needed.
How is it fitted to the ceiling?
At 3.2kg the chandelier requires a ceiling joist or reinforced fixing point rather than a standard plasterboard anchor. The ceiling canopy covers a standard UK ceiling rose and the central rod can be adjusted on installation to ensure the fitting hangs level.
Can the glass shades be removed for cleaning?
Yes. The clear glass outer shades unclip from the wire cage mounts for cleaning and bulb replacement. Wipe the glass with a damp microfibre cloth and dry immediately to prevent water marks.
